Do You Actually Need Fire-Resistant Work Clothing
Fire-resistant clothing is mandatory or strongly recommended in specific industries and roles. If you work in electrical utilities, petrochemicals, welding, oil and gas, or similar high-hazard environments, your employer likely already requires it. Check your safety protocols first. If you're unsure whether you need FR clothing, talk to your supervisor or safety officer. Wearing it when you don't need it is uncomfortable for no reason. Not wearing it when you should is dangerous.
The Carhartt Men's FR Force Dearborn meets the performance requirements of NFPA 70E and is UL classified to NFPA 2112, which are the standards that define flame-resistant fabric performance in North America. These certifications mean the shirt has been tested for flame resistance and meets specific safety benchmarks. This matters because not all work shirts are created equal.
Understanding the Carhartt Men's FR Force Dearborn Design
The loose fit is a practical detail worth understanding. Carhartt designed this shirt with a relaxed cut rather than a snug fit, which affects both comfort and safety. A looser fit allows better air circulation, reduces the chance of fabric clinging to your skin if exposed to heat, and gives you room to layer underneath if you're working outdoors in cooler weather. If you're used to fitted t-shirts, a loose fit will feel noticeably different, but that's intentional.
The long sleeves offer protection for your arms, which matters in environments where you might encounter splashing, sparks, or radiation. Full-length sleeves mean more coverage, and that coverage is what provides the safety benefit. Short-sleeved alternatives exist, but if you're buying FR clothing, the long-sleeve version is the more comprehensive choice.

Care and Durability
Fire-resistant fabric requires proper care to maintain its protective properties. Always follow the care label instructions on your Carhartt Men's FR Force Dearborn. Typically, FR clothing should be washed separately, using cold water and avoiding chlorine bleach. High heat in the dryer can degrade the fabric's fire-resistant treatment, so a lower temperature is better. Never use fabric softener, which can interfere with the protective coating.
The lifespan of fire-resistant clothing varies depending on how often you wear it and how you launder it. With proper care, a quality FR shirt from Carhartt will provide protection for several years before the fabric begins to degrade. Regular inspection for tears or damage is important since a compromised shirt is a compromised protection.
